Observera: Endast den manuella blockeringskoden kan levereras med hjälp av en TagManager. Om du vill använda automatisk kodblockering måste du infoga CMP-koden direkt på din webbplats.
Observera: När du använder automatisk blockering, se till att TagManager inte blockeras genom att infoga attributet data-cmp-ab="1" i TagManager-koden.
ConsentManager.net CMP kommer automatiskt att överföra all samtyckesinformation till globala variabler på webbplatsen så att Adobe Tag Manager kan fånga upp dem och använda dem som dataelement. Dessa variabler är:
|
Variabel |
Beskrivning |
|
window.cmpRegulation |
Sträng med namnet på förordningen (t.ex. GDPR, CCPA osv.) |
|
window.cmpConsentString |
Ställer in IAB:s samtyckessträng |
|
window.cmpConsentVendors |
Anger en kommaseparerad lista över leverantörs-ID:n som har fått samtycke, t.ex. ,3,7,s22,31,c88, (listan börjar och slutar med kommatecken) |
|
window.cmpGoogleVendorsConsent |
Samma som cmpConsentVendors men inkluderar Googles ATP-ID:n. |
|
window.cmpConsentPurposes |
Anger en kommaseparerad lista över syften som har fått samtycke, t.ex. ,1,2,s3,s4,s5, (listan börjar och slutar med kommatecken) |
|
window.cmpCurrentStatus |
Nuvarande namn på cmp-händelsestatus. Möjliga värden: unknown, loading, consent, legitimateInterest |
|
window.cmpLastStatus |
Namn på senaste/föregående cmp-händelsestatus. Möjliga värden: unknown, loading, loaded, consent, legitimateInterest, disabled, hidden, visible, tcloaded, consent-loaded, useraction. |
|
window.cmpLoadingStatus |
Statusnamn för laddningssekvensen (stub, loading, loaded, error) |
|
window.cmpDisplayStatus |
Statusnamn för visningen av samtyckeslagret (synlig, dold, inaktiverad) |
|
window.consentExists |
En samtyckesstatus finns (true/false). Observera att detta är sant så snart samtyckeslagret visas och/eller i fall där inget samtycke krävs. |
|
window.userChoiceExists |
En samtyckesstatus baserad på användarens val finns (sant/falskt), t.ex. om användaren klickade på Acceptera, Avvisa eller sparade de anpassade inställningarna. |
Skapa ett nytt dataelement
För att kunna använda de ovan visade variablerna i din Adobe Tag Manager måste du skapa dataelement. Detta hittar du under Regler > Dataelement > Redigera:

Se till att använda ”Type = JS Object” och ”Path” enligt ovanstående variabelnamn.
Adobe Consent Mode
consentmanager kan skicka samtyckesinformation direkt till Adobe-produkter i ett format som Adobe Launch, Adobe Analytics, Adobe Audience Manager, Adobe Target och Adobe Experience Cloud förstår. För att kunna använda den här funktionen, aktivera Meny > CMP:er > Redigera > Övriga inställningar > Adobe Consent Mode.
Samtyckesläge för Adobe Analytics
Aktivera funktionen ”EU-efterlevnad för Adobe Analytics” i dina Adobe Analytics-inställningar:

När funktionen är aktiverad i Adobe Analytics och inställningen är aktiverad i consentmanager kommer CMP automatiskt att sätta en cookie sat_track med värdet true eller false beroende på användarens val för leverantören Adobe Analytics (ID s981). Denna cookie används av Adobe Analytics för att avgöra om spårning ska ske eller inte (för mer information, se Adobes hjälpsida).
Samtyckesläge för Adobe Audience Manager, Target och Experience Cloud
När inställningen är aktiverad i consentmanager skapar CMP automatiskt en JavaScript-variabel med namnet window.cmp_adobe_consent (se ovan hur man skapar ett DataElement i Adobe Launch). Variabeln kommer att innehålla en sträng som Adobe Launch kan använda för att avgöra om Adobe-produkterna har samtycke eller inte. Exempel:
window.cmp_adobe_consent = '{"aa":false,"aam":true,"ecid":true,"target":false}';
Innehållet är en strängrepresentation av ett JSON-objekt med fyra egenskaper. Egenskaperna speglar de fyra Adobe-produkterna. Samtyckesstatusen ställs in enligt användarens val för leverantörerna Adobe Analytics (ID s981), Adobe Audience Manager (ID s1233), Adobe Target (ID s1642) och Adobe Experience Cloud (ID s1233).